Introduction: Understanding Williams %R
Williams %R, developed by Larry Williams, is a momentum indicator that compares a stock’s closing price to the high-low range over a specific period, typically 14 days.
Part 1: The Basics of Williams %R
How It Works
- The indicator moves between 0 and -100, indicating overbought and oversold levels.
Reading the Indicator
- Values between -20 and 0 suggest overbought conditions; values between -100 and -80 suggest oversold conditions.
